During the last few months whilst COVID19 restrictions have eased, Inspirit Energy has been working with its engineering partners on the [fine] details of the new WHR for the application on the Volvo marine engine. Details on the electrical and the main mechanical systems are near completion. It is hoped that by the end of 2021 all major items of the WHR system will be complete, with a view to having the designs for a full working prototype that can be put into manufacture.
